Description
Meet the Roland TM-2 Module, a compact, battery-powered trigger module that will transform your drumming experience. This versatile device is designed to enhance your acoustic drum performance with the creative potential of electronic percussion. It's a perfect addition for drummers seeking to break boundaries and venture into new musical territories.
This module is equipped with two trigger inputs that support a wide array of pads and drum triggers from Roland, seamlessly integrating with your existing drum set. Its straightforward interface makes it accessible to beginners and professionals alike, and it's optimized for augmenting live acoustic drums and expanding the percussion capabilities of any drum set. The Roland TM-2 Module also allows you to trigger your custom WAV sounds, loops, and backing tracks via an SDHC card, offering endless possibilities to personalize your drumming sound.
Pair this module with other Roland products such as the BT-1 Bar Trigger Pad, KT-10 Kick Trigger Pedal, or RT-series acoustic drum triggers to create a powerful hybrid drum kit that blends acoustic and electronic elements in harmony.
Key Features:
- More than 100 ready-to-play professional sounds included
- Supports single- and dual-trigger pads
- User-friendly interface for easy navigation
- Onboard multi-effects for processing your kits
- SDHC card slot for triggering custom WAV sounds
- Compatible with various Roland drum triggers and pads
- Can be powered by batteries or the included AC adapter
- MIDI I/O for triggering external sound modules and capturing MIDI data in your music software.

Roland TM-2 Module User ManualProduct specs
| Type | Drum Trigger Module with Sounds |
| Sounds | 100+ |
| Storage | SHDC Card Slot |
| Module Trigger Inputs | 2 x 1/4" |
| Analog Outputs | 2 x 1/4" |
| Headphones | 1 x 1/8" |
| MIDI I/O | In/Out |
| Power | AC adapter (included) / 4 x AA Batteries |
| Height | 2.32" |
| Depth | 5.12" |
| Width | 5.31" |
| Weight | 0.79 lbs. |

Owner Insights
We analyzed real musician discussions from forums and Reddit to find what players love, question, and tweak about Roland TM-2 Module.
Features and functionality
-
Users confirm that using Y-split TRS cables allows the Roland TM-2 module to handle four single triggers, but it limits output customization during live performances.
Source -
The TM-2 can be enhanced with effects to better integrate samples in a mix, although specific effects were not detailed in the discussion.
Source
User experience
-
It's noted that splitting outputs via panning to left or right offers two outputs, but individual control for four separate sounds is not possible with the TM-2 alone.
Source
Setup and maintenance
-
Some users report difficulty programming the TM-2 for dual input functionality due to unclear manual instructions on setting up two triggers per input.
Source
Use cases and applications
-
Sound engineers often prefer individual control over each trigger sound, suggesting potential communication issues if only a stereo output is provided.
Source -
The TM-2 is effective for triggering kick drums at high BPMs in tech death, highlighting its suitability for fast, precise drumming styles.
Source -
It's noted that the TM-2 can be less effective for expressive snare sounds due to its single-shot sample limitation, leading to a lack of dynamic expression.
Source
Software and compatibility
-
Some owners consider integrating the TM-2 with VSTs like EZ Drummer for more dynamic sample triggering, enhancing the module's expressiveness.
